# Break-Glass Access: Fernlight Serverless Cold Starts

This page documents emergency access for the Fernlight function platform, discussed at weekly eng sync. When cold-start latency on the Osprey handlers exceeds the 4-second SLO and the autoscaler console is unreachable, engineers may invoke break-glass access to force pre-warmed capacity. Use this only after paging the platform on-call and logging intent in the incident channel. The break-glass console unlocks with the recovery passphrase recorded below.

vault phrase of tahog-yahop = rusdor-casath-rusix-feniel-holmir-briael-gormir-soriel-aldath-quenwyn-fraax-tamael-gilok-kasox

Ticket: Cron drift on the Lanternwick schedulers — sign-off needed

So the nightly jobs have been slipping by 40–90 seconds per run, and it compounds until the batch window collides with backups. We traced it to clock sync falling back to a flaky secondary source. Fix is staged: pin the primary source and add drift alerting at 15s. Before on-call closes this out, we need formal sign-off from the person who owns scheduler infra.

signatory, yahog-badug: Quenix Ulaael

Handover — Fire-drill roll call (Pellworth site)

Hi Merrin, while I'm away you'll run Thursday's drill. Collect the printed staff list from the cabinet by the east stairwell, tick names at the assembly point on the gravel forecourt, and report stragglers to the warden. The cabinet is keypad-locked; the code is below.

door code, taweg-bagef: bdg-PB-2

**Ticket: Missed pick-up – Merrowline prototype units**

Shift lead: the scheduled collection of the three Merrowline prototype units bound for the Aldercroft test lab did not occur yesterday evening. The units remain in the secure cage, powered down and in their transit cases. A replacement pick-up has been arranged for tomorrow at 08:00 with Carsten Freight. Verify the case seals are intact and note the seal numbers before release. At hand-over, the driver must follow the confidential instruction below.

drop instructions, tagef-faweg: the wenax novmir courier leaves the tammir ledger at gate 6507 under passcode 506938